What's Happening?
Two bakers from Ohio are set to represent the United States at the prestigious international bread competition in France, known as the 'Olympics of bread.' This marks the first time in eight years that
the U.S. will participate in this global event, showcasing the skills and creativity of American bakers on an international stage. The competition is renowned for its rigorous standards and is a significant opportunity for bakers to demonstrate their expertise in bread-making.
